Chapter 1512
Everyone envied her. They all knew her family background was exceptional, so no one had ever dared go against
her.
Whenever she made a call, she was always the one to hang up first. Nothing like this had ever happened before.
Yvonne slowly tightened her grip on the phone, her fingertips turning pale. “Edwin, you’ll regret this. I’ll make you see that I did nothing wrong. Lucas would never be angry with me.
“Between me and Aurora, he’ll choose me. I’ll prove to you all that Aurora is nothing compared to me.”
Taking a deep breath, Yvonne pulled up Aurora’s information and began studying it carefully, especially the details about the show.
She already knew what Aurora was planning to present.
Those architectural concepts? She could easily outshine her.
So, what if she owned a small studio? Did she really think that made her untouchable?
Yvonne was certain Lucas had helped her set it up anyway.
In her eyes, Aurora was nothing more than a freeloader who survived off Lucas’ support.
Without him, she’d be nothing.
But Yvonne was different. Even without Lucas, she had her own family and her own standing.
Her name carried weight in the industry, far more than Aurora’s.
Whenever people mentioned Lucas, the only woman who could be compared to him was her.
The thought made Yvonne lift her chin proudly, completely dismissing Aurora in her mind.
Yet when she finally saw Aurora’s photo, a flicker of surprise crossed her eyes.
She hadn’t expected her to look that beautiful.
Yvonne muttered under her breath, “So what if she’s pretty? She’s just a pretty face.”
Her hand tightened around the mouse, knuckles whitening.
No one knew what Yvonne was thinking at that very moment.
The next morning, Lucas arrived in Bustin City.
Looking at the tall buildings before him, all he could think about was Aurora’s face.
They had only been apart for a day, yet his mind was already with her.
He couldn’t suppress the urge to see her again.

Aside from Desmond and Edwin, no one else knew he was there.
Even the people around Aurora hadn’t been informed. He wanted it to be a surprise.
After all, with her being alone in another city, he couldn’t help but worry.
No matter how many instructions he gave, nothing felt as reassuring as being by her side.
Just as he finished unpacking, his phone rang.
it was Yvonne.
Her tone was bright and cheerful. “Lucas, have you arrived in Bustin City yet?”
He replied coolly with a simple “Mm, what is it?”
